AD09 FZB is a 2009 Skoda Octavia in Grey with a 1,896c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 13 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 69.2%.
Across all 2009 Skoda Octavia models, the average MOT pass rate is 76.4% with a typical mileage of 92,046 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Skoda Octavia f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 81,688 recorded failures. If you're considering buying AD09 FZB,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Skoda Octavia typically stays on UK roads for around 28 years. At 17 years old, this Skoda Octavia is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
